通海高大水位异常与地震分析

【摘要】 通过分析高大井2002年以来的资料,对多年来水位变化特征与观测井300 km范围内发生的5.0级以上地震前的异常形态进行分析发现,高大井水位在震前表现出趋势和短临变化特征,水位动态异常与观测点周围300 km范围的5.0级以上地震有较好的对应关系.

【Abstract】 By analyzing the information of Gaoda well since 2002,analyzing the water level variation over the years and the abnormal morphology before the M≥5 earthquake around the observation well within the range of 300 km,we found that Gaoda water level shows trend and short term variation characteristics before the earthquake,and it has a good corresponding relationship between the dynamic anomaly in water level and the M≥5 earthquake around the observation well within the range of 300 km.
